Output 3ef8305176f4430829073431a05d491efb65ed44c1bce78452ec8ca71a164ac3:90

value
1320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3c9f07cac32ab0099d7d8644d62a984466fc22 OP_EQUAL
address
DJ7B7XvpLfDbHjNfRoHUxt6DBVuo16X4X3
transaction
3ef8305176f4430829073431a05d491efb65ed44c1bce78452ec8ca71a164ac3
spent
true